Amla (Phyllanthus emblica), widely known as Indian Gooseberry, is one of India’s most strategically important medicinal horticulture crops. With accelerating global demand for nutraceutical ingredients, herbal formulations, functional foods, and wellness products, Amla has transitioned from a traditional fruit crop into a commercially scalable, export-driven agribusiness opportunity.

Amla: A Strategic Medicinal Crop for the Global Value Chain
Amla is a core raw material for:

Nutraceutical and dietary supplement industries
Ayurvedic and herbal medicine manufacturers
Functional food and beverage companies
Cosmetic and personal care brands
Why Global Buyers Prefer Amla

Naturally high Vitamin C and antioxidant profile
Clean-label and plant-based ingredient
Strong acceptance in preventive healthcare products
Growing demand across:
Middle East
Europe
North America
South Asia
This positions Amla as a future-proof crop when cultivated under scientific and export-compliant systems.
